Product Description:
The XPS-442A CNC Board which is designed and manufactured by Okuma is a well renowned model for CNC machine operations. The module is a part of the E4809 CNC Boards Series that contains a wide range of boards for industrial automation tasks.
The XPS-442A CNC board multi layer printed circuit board allows for compact routing of signals and power distribution which improves noise immunity and overall circuit density. It is made in Japan which produces precise and high quality industrial electronics that indicates reliability, stringent quality control and durable construction. It comes with toroidal inductors which help suppress high frequency noise from power lines and the capacitors stabilize voltage levels. It has an industrial grade build quality which implies robust thermal and electrical performance and is designed to withstand long operational hours in harsh manufacturing environments without degradation. The module includes programmable EPROMS which allows the system firmware to be customized, updated or restored which is important for adapting machine functions or recovering from system faults. It is critical for processing Input and output signals, manages instructions and for ensuring time sensitive execution of CNC movements with precision. It is designed to support complex motion control across multiple machine axes.
The XPS-442A CNC board is a high density industrial circuit board which refers to the compact layout of numerous components and enables more functionality per square inch. It comes with DIP packages which are through hole components that are easily replaceable. The module grid labelling enhances serviceability by helping users trace circuits and pinpoint issues during testing or repair. This board ensures seamless integration with the OPUS 5000-II platform and avoids firmware mismatches or interface issues.
Frequently Asked Questions about XPS-442A:
Q: How does the gold-plated edge connector improve board connectivity in XPS-442A?
A: The gold plating reduces contact resistance and prevents corrosion in industrial environments. It ensures long-term, stable interfacing with the OPUS 5000-II backplane.
Q: Why is DIP packaging important in the XPS-442A CNC board?
A: DIP packaging allows easy component replacement during maintenance. This design helps reduce downtime in industrial CNC setups.
Q: What is the function of large custom LSI chips on the XPS-442A board?
A: These LSI chips handle machine-specific control logic. They support complex instruction execution and axis coordination.
Q: How do programmable EPROMs on XPS-442A support system recovery?
A: EPROMs allow firmware reloading after system faults. This ensures minimal disruption in critical manufacturing workflows.
Q: Why are toroidal inductors preferred over ferrite cores in the XPS-442A board?
A: Toroidal inductors offer better efficiency and lower EMI leakage. They are ideal for compact, high-performance industrial PCBs like XPS-442A.
